Common Amenities Available on 40-56 Passenger Charter Bus Rentals
Charter buses in this size range typically come loaded with the comfort features a long haul or a full event day actually requires. Reclining seats with armrests keep a 56-person group comfortable on a run from Augusta Regional Airport down to a golf resort in Aiken, South Carolina. Climate control matters in a Georgia summer — Augusta's July heat index regularly pushes past 100°F, and a well-cooled coach is the difference between a group that arrives ready and one that arrives miserable.
Overhead storage bins handle carry-on bags and equipment. Onboard restrooms eliminate the gas-station stop on interstate legs. Many charter buses also offer WiFi, power outlets at every row, a PA system for group announcements, and flat-panel monitors — useful for orientation presentations on the way to a corporate retreat or entertainment on a long school trip.

How much does a 40-56 Passenger Charter Bus cost in Augusta?
Augusta charter bus rental rates generally run $200–$350 per hour on weekdays and $200–$350 per hour on weekends, with full-day packages ranging from roughly $1,350 to $2,850. On a per-seat basis, a 56-passenger coach at $2,000 for the day works out to about $36 a head — a number that looks very different once you've priced out downtown Augusta parking during Masters week, when garages near Broad Street routinely charge $50 or more per vehicle per day and fill before 8 a.m. Several factors move the rate: the number of hours, whether the trip is a straight transfer or a multi-stop loop, the date (Masters Tournament week in April is Augusta's single tightest supply window — book months out), and the specific coach configuration.
